The pharmaceutical industry is increasingly embracing green chemistry as a means to tackle environmental challenges and promote sustainability in drug development. this review delves into how green chemistry principles are being applied in pharmaceutical processes, with a focus on advancements in green synthesis, sustainable drug discovery, and eco-friendly technologies. despite these strides, significant challenges remain, including the persistent use of toxic solvents, dependence on rare metal catalysts, scalability limitations, and the high costs of implementing greener alternatives. emerging technologies such as bio-catalysis, flow chemistry, machine learning, and solvent-free methodologies have shown significant promise in overcoming these challenges. this review highlights several key research opportunities, including the development of renewable catalysts, innovative solvents, and hybrid synthesis methods that integrate traditional and green approaches. as sustainability becomes a priority, green pharmaceutical chemistry is poised to play a pivotal role in minimizing the environmental footprint of drug production while enhancing process efficiency. future progress in this field will hinge on interdisciplinary research and collaboration, driving the adoption of more sustainable practices across the pharmaceutical industry and paving the way for an eco-friendlier future.
